Subject: 24.4.50; minibuffer history forgets the first entry
Date: Wed, 07 May 2014 13:07:31 +0200
[Message part 1 (text/plain, inline)]
Steps:
1. (read-from-minibuffer "pro: " nil nil nil 'hist)
2. type sth
3. check hist: M-S-: hist

Expected: sth, Actual: nil

The history value is not properly initialized. Seems like r87775
introduced a regression, because histval is not set to nil in minibuf.c.

During some more tests I noticed another faulty behaviour. With empty 
history
(unbound) I get an error message "variable void", when trying to get this
history (arrow up in minibuffer). Let's move the initialization of the 
history
a bit earlier, to prevent this error and receive expected message "Beginning
of history". Previously this initialization was at "add new entry" stage, so
history browsing was failing.

Finally the patch contains a fix for the regression and additionally a 
further
improvement.

Stefan, could you review the patch? If I am to commit this, to which
branch? emacs-24?

> The history value is not properly initialized. Seems like r87775
> introduced a regression, because histval is not set to nil in minibuf.c.

Indeed, thanks.

> Stefan, could you review the patch? If I am to commit this, to which
> branch? emacs-24?

Looks good.  Please install on emacs-24.
But please also just initialize the variable directly in its
declaration, as in:

  Lisp_Object histval = find_symbol_value (Vminibuffer_history_variable);


-- Stefan
